Hi all ,does anybody else wake up with a banging head that may ease throughout the day I'm fed up of feeling like shit on a morning ???? Xx

HoneyLove
14-08-14, 11:25
This can happen if you grind your teeth or clench your jaw in your sleep, do you know if you do these things?

Other things to keep in mind are low blood sugar (are you eating properly), dehydration, not getting enough deep sleep, posture problems and sleeping in awkward positions.
